    The monograph addresses the method of iterative learning control (ILC) suggested by \textit{M. Uchiyama} in the end of 1970s [``Formulation of high-speed motion pattern of a mechanical arm by trial'', Trans. Soc. Instrum. Control Eng. 14, No. 6, 706--712 (1978)]. The authors develop ILC for a new class of systems, namely, equations with fractional derivatives and impulses. The monograph consists of the introduction and five more chapters including Chapter~2 where elements of the ILC theory for fractional-order differential equations are given. In the 3rd chapter, a fractional multi-agent system is considered. Chapter~4 is devoted to the instantaneous impulsive differential equations. The 5th chapter contains generalizations of results of the previous chapter for the class of noninstantaneous systems. The final, 6th chapter is devoted to ILC theory for nonlinear ordinary differential inclusions and partial differential inclusion of parabolic type with noninstantaneous impulses.
